May I request to use a distributed version control system (monotone, DARCS, mercurial, bazaar-ng etc.) when the code base is switched over to Apache?
Problem:
OFBiz is a fast changing project and expected to maintain its pace for the next year or so. A “significant” customization of OFBiz may require multiple engineers, significant development time, and need for maintaining local changes in a version control system. If such an effort chooses to develop from a snapshot of OFBiz, it is likely to miss out on constant improvements and may require a large “merge” effort eventually. If the effort chooses to be in sync with OFBiz constantly (like me), then local version control becomes very difficult.
Solution:
The so-called distributed version control systems allow local repositories, local changes, and sync capabilities with the main repository. There are many such open-source products and I can help investigate the best option.
The catch:
None of them have a “complete” Eclipse plugin or a GUI mode. DARCS has a very primitive eclipse plugin but not sure where that effort is headed.
